31.03.2006, 14:48
Beitrag #1
|
Stefan22
LVF-Grünschnabel
Beiträge: 22
Registriert seit: Mar 2006
kA
|
Schaltereinlesen innerhalb laufendem Programm erfolglos
Komischerweise gelingt es mir nicht in einer einfachen while
Schleife während des laufenden Programms, irgenwelche Schalterstellungen, welche vom Benutzer gedrückt werden, einzulesen.
Ich befinde mich in einer einfachen while Schleife, in der wenige Instrumenteneinstellungen vornehme und Messungen durchführe.
U.A. befindet sich noch ein delay Block von 5sec darin, jedoch keine Reaktion auf irgendwelche Art von Schalterveränderungen während des laufenden Programms.
Es muss doch möglich sein mit einem Schalter einen einfachen Interrupt zu erzeugen auch innerhalb einer laufenden Schleife, um diesen überall abrufen und auwerten zu können ?
Habt ihr ein paar Tips parat ?
|
|
|
31.03.2006, 15:08
Beitrag #2
|
eg
LVF-SeniorMod
Beiträge: 3.868
Registriert seit: Nov 2005
2016
2003
kA
66111
Deutschland
|
Schaltereinlesen innerhalb laufendem Programm erfolglos
Duzu dient ein Eventstructure, bitte LV-Help durchlesen
Gruss, Eugen
|
|
|
01.04.2006, 20:37
Beitrag #3
|
|
|
02.04.2006, 09:29
Beitrag #5
|
Stefan22
LVF-Grünschnabel
Beiträge: 22
Registriert seit: Mar 2006
kA
|
Schaltereinlesen innerhalb laufendem Programm erfolglos
Danke, werde die Punkte nochmal durchgehen.
|
|
|
02.04.2006, 21:28
Beitrag #6
|
|
|
03.04.2006, 07:51
Beitrag #8
|
Stefan22
LVF-Grünschnabel
Beiträge: 22
Registriert seit: Mar 2006
kA
|
Schaltereinlesen innerhalb laufendem Programm erfolglos
danke, das hilft mir in meinem speziellen Fall aber leider nicht weiter, da ich mich in einer Ereignisstruktur befinde und in dieser 2 Cases abfrage.
In jedem dieser Cases befindet sich auch noch eine While Schleife in der ich dann ein und denselben Schalter abfragen will.
Das aktuelle Problem ist nun, ich kann zwar in einer while Schleife diesen Eingabe Button/Schalter (Boolesch) abfragen, aber nicht in der anderen.
Hatte zwar schon eine lokale Variable dieses Schalters verwendet und diese dann in der zweiten while Schleife abgefragt, jedoch kann ich dann kein Latch Schaltverhalten verwenden.
Somit frage ich nun, wie kann ich auf diesen Button in einer zweiten Abfrage verweisen ? Alternativ zum Erstellen von einer lokalen Variable ??
|
|
|
03.04.2006, 09:41
Beitrag #9
|
|
|
| |